  • What is the maximum current rating of a typical 10mm Mini-Magnetic Mini Type Track system

    When designing compact power distribution systems for miniatures, LED displays, or small automation rigs, one question dominates engineer forums: What is the maximum current rating of a typical 10mm Mini-Magnetic Mini Type Track system? After extensive bench testing with JR components, the answer is clear: a standard 10mm Mini-Magnetic Mini Type Track handles 3.5A continuous (4.5A peak for under 10 seconds) at 24V DC. This rating applies to JR-certified tracks with copper-clad steel rails and 0.5mm² magnetic contact strips.
